I would like to put a bigger cam in my FT500.  It has a 10.5:1 Wiseco piston, cleaned-up intake and exhaust ports, 36mm Mikuni, K&N filter and a White Bros./Supertrapp Exhaust. 

This is a street bike, not a roadracer.  What cam or cams should I be considering?  It seems like the White Bros. cam was a favorite, but it appears that White Bros. was purchased by Vance and Hines and that no cams for the FT are offered.  Is Megacycle still in business?  The catalog they have online is dated 2012.  Do any of you have experience with cams from Web Cam?

Webcam grind # 402 has the same valve lift and advertized duration as the White Bros WBX-1 cam. They may have actually ground the White Bros cams? The mildest of the Megacycle cams has .035" less valve lift, and about 17 more degrees advertized duration than the WB cam, which in theory would favor a higher RPM power band.
